Take a look at the settings in the Memory section when you click on the Prefs button and see if anything looks wrong. Also, this could be caused by some setting that you have. Try going over all of them to see if you have, for example, a variable that keeps getting stuff added to it. You might also want to try creating a new character in zMUD (so that your settings will be blank) and using it for some time to see if memory is being used up.
In the end, you might need to e-mail Zugg anyway to get more help on this.
